When you’re hunting, not just any dog vest will do. Instead, you need a dog vest that was designed specifically for hunting. Typically, these vest are designed to handle the wear-and-tear of the underbrush. Usually, they also feature a high-visibility appearance so that you can actually find your canine out in the woods. A high-visibility vest can also protect your dog from being mistaken for game and being shot by another hunter.
Of course, some hunters prefer to dress their dog in a camouflaged vest so game can’t spot them as easily.

4. Best Tactical: Goat Trail Tactical Dog Harness for Large Dogs
While it’s not technically a dog hunting vest, we included the Goat Trail Tactical Dog Harness for Large Dogs because it’s rugged, durable, and practical. This no-pull harness features a leash anchor on the front plate. This gradually conditions your dog to stop pulling because they get tired of pivoting to the side when they apply any pulling force.
This tactical harness features Bartack X stitching to prevent seams from snapping or tearing. This style of stitching extends the life of the vest.
The harness consists of a front panel and a back panel with four adjustability points for a perfect fit. It features a large, durable handle that’s sewn onto the harness so you can restrain your dog or lift it over rocks, roots, and other debris.
Metal alloy buckles are positioned around the dog’s shoulders. These buckles have been load tested up to 1,000 pounds. These buckles make this a great escape-proof harness. Two back buckles are made from high-strength composite. They’re light-weight and provide secure, day-long fit.
Finally, molle straps are sewn onto both sides so you can add modular attachments such as treat pouches (sold separately).
One reviewer didn’t appreciate that there’s no way to keep the straps from dangling, though the company’s instructions clearly say to trim excess straps with sharp scissors.

Choosing the Best: What to Look For
We highly recommend taking your time when choosing a dog harness for hunting. They are not all designed or made the same, and there are various factors you should keep in mind. For instance, adjustability, price, visibility, and durability are all quite important in a hunting dog harness.
Adjustability
If you want your dog to be comfortable, the correct fit is essential. However, you are never going to be able to find a dog harness that fits your dog perfectly right off of the shelf. Instead, you’ll need to find a harness that is almost the right size and can be adjusted the rest of the way to fit your dog perfectly.
Without a perfect fit, your dog may chafe or not have a full range of motion. Therefore, this feature is extremely essential for a hunting dog harness.
Price
We would all like not to have to worry about price when shopping. However, this is sadly not the case in most situations. You can find decent dog harnesses for hunting at a wide range of prices, and we tried to include different harnesses at various price points in our review.
However, only you know your budget, so be sure to keep it in mind when shopping.
Visibility
When you’re hunting, you need to be able to find your dog again while on the trail. Out in the middle of the woods, this can be difficult. Plus, in some situations, you’ll need other hunters to be able to spot your dog as well. In fact, a high-visibility vest could save your canine’s life by helping hunters quickly identify it as a dog, not game.
Durability
Your dog is going to be running through the underbrush with this harness on. Therefore, it is vital that it be durable and well-constructed so it can withstand the rough environment.
We recommend choosing an option that is water-proof and able to withstand other elements as well.

The Best Dog Vests for Hunting (High Visibility and Safety) FAQs (Frequently Asked Questions)
Does my hunting dog really need a vest?
Yes! The best dog hunting vests are highly visible, usually bright orange. Some have reflective tape or lights as well. High visibility is important because it will allow you to find your dog easily if they wander into the woods. And it will minimize the chance of them getting shot by another hunter who may mistake your dog for a deer or other game.
What does a hunting vest do for a dog?
The best dog hunting vests have reinforced areas, usually on the chest and sides, to protect your dog from sharp objects such as thorns and barbed wire. In addition, these vests are often bright colors, usually neon orange, which minimizes their chance of getting lost or shot in the woods.
